About Care and Maintenance of the Print Heads
Be sure to perform a printing test and normal cleaning before and after daily operations so that you can
perform optimum printing at any time . Also perform care and maintenance during daily operations if
necessary .

* The print heads are components that wear out . Periodic replacement is required, with the frequency of
replacement depending on use . Purchase them from your authorized Roland DG Corp . dealer .
About Care and Maintenance of the Machine
WARNING
Never use gasoline, alcohol, thinner, or any other flammable material .
Doing so may cause a fire .
As part of daily cleaning, wipe away any buildup of ink or grime that has adhered to the machine . In
particular, the flat table is likely to have a buildup of grime . Clean by wiping with a cloth moistened with
neutral detergent diluted with water then wrung dry .
IMPORTANT
• This machine is a precision device and is sensitive to dust and dirt . Perform cleaning on a daily basis .
• Never attempt to oil or lubricate the machine .
About Care and Maintenance of the Inside of the Machine
Frequently clean the inside of the machine using a vacuum cleaner or by wiping with a cloth moistened with
water then wrung dry . If dust and dirt accumulate in the machine, they are likely to affix to printed materials .
